AI Obstacle Avoidance

The best rated robot vacuum robot vacuums make use of different sensors to avoid obstacles and navigate around the house. They include distance sensors that emit laser beams and measure the time it takes for the light to bounce off walls and furniture to create a map of the area. This allows robots to recognize and steer clear of objects, ensuring a collision free automated cleaning process.

Other robots utilize 3D Time of Flight (ToF) imaging to scan the surroundings and locate obstacles. This technology is also used in smart home cameras and works by sending out a sequence of light pulses which are analyzed to determine the height, depth, and size of objects. It can be less accurate than other mapping technologies, however, and might struggle to differentiate reflective and transparent surfaces.

In addition to traditional sensors, some robotic cleaners use advanced AI to recognize and avoid obstacles. ECOVACS robots for example feature AIVI 3D which can accurately detect obstacles and provide a smooth, accident-free cleaning process. This advanced software can even work in the dark, allowing users to enjoy a clean house at night or while they are watching TV.

Robotic cleaners can also avoid obstacles by using monocular and binocular vision. They capture images and analyze them before determining what they are. This feature can help the robot avoid running into items, such as furniture legs or toys, and may save you from a amount of trouble. This type of obstacle detection isn't as efficient as lasers or 3-D imaging. It could result in the robot getting stuck under furniture, or even missing areas of the room.

Suction Power

Suction power is measured in Pascals. It is the force which holds the bristles or rollers of the robot to the floor. This allows them to grab dirt and direct it into the trash bin. It's important to assess your cleaning needs and evaluate models based on their suction power before making a purchase.

For the majority of homes, a minimum of 2,500 Pa is adequate for maintaining floors with the mix of hard and soft flooring types. For carpets that are primarily used choose models of high-end quality with up to 11,000 Pa of power for efficient deep cleaning throughout the home.

The majority of robotic vacuum cleaners that are budget-friendly have one or two rotors which create a suction-like vacuum to remove dirt, hair and other particles on the floor. They then place the debris in their dust bin. These models are made to clean hard floors and low pile area carpets. The more expensive models come with additional brushes that are tangle-free to reach into corners.

If you have a mix of floor types in your home, look for a model with multiple suction levels that automatically adapt to the surface type. This lets you adjust the suction level to meet your particular needs and protect floors from damage or premature wear.

A self-emptying robot vacuum with a large dustbin is another method to reduce the amount of dust that is inside your robot. They empty their internal dustbins following each cleaning cycle to prevent the buildup of hair that is tangled and other particles that can affect the performance of the unit.

Remember that higher suction power vacuum cleaners require longer run times for each cleaning session. However they also accumulate debris faster and fill their dustbins much more frequently. As such, it's crucial to weigh the benefits of cleaning performance and battery runtime, noise and frequency of filling the dustbin.

Floor Types

There are many robot vacuums available at a reasonable price however, you might consider the flooring types you have at home prior to you make your decision. The best floor vacuum robot cheap robot vacuums will work on carpets and hard floors. They'll also typically be able to remove pet hair dust, dirt and debris from other surfaces, too. The suction power and the robot's ability to remove dirt and debris from all surfaces are the most crucial elements. Most manufacturers will advertise the robot's vacuuming power in terms of pascals (Pa) and you can evaluate the performance of different models. It is recommended to purchase models with 2000 Pa to ensure the highest performance, but you should go through the user manual or manufacturer website to get specific details.

There are also robot vacuums that have mopping capabilities. They'll have an water tank, and they'll be able to work on hard floors and low-pile carpeting. These robots are typically recommended for households with pets. If you decide to go with this option, keep in mind that you will need to clean the robot's mop pads so they don't smell and track dirt and debris around your home.
